What the numbers mean

At £2.50 a ticket across 999 tickets, this draw has a Value Ratio of 2.50great value. A full sellout returns £2,498 against a stated prize value of £1,000.

Based on tickets sold so far, the current Value Ratio is 0.25 — about £250 taken to date. An undersold draw closing soon is where the real odds advantage sits, which is what our value ranking is built to surface.

Bonkers Competitions caps entries at 99 tickets per person on this draw. Use the odds calculator to work out your real win probability for any number of tickets.

UK prize competitions must offer either a genuine element of skill or a free postal entry route to stay legal under the Gambling Act 2005. Read our full Bonkers Competitions review →
